A 150 km long, 3-phase, 400 kV overhead line is used to transmit 1800 MW to a distribution area at 0.9 power factor lagging. The line parameters per phase and per unit length in standard notation are as follows: r = 0.017 Ω/km, x = 0.27 Ω/km and y = j10.58 μS/km. Using the medium-line representation method and pi-equivalent circuit, calculate:
a) The required sending-end voltage.
b) The power loss in the line.
c) The efficiency of the transmission.
